Navigation

The QB Expert Alpha controller's four navigation and input areas facilitate menu navigation, selection and data
input:
– Interactive Menu buttons
– Arrows and Toggle button
– Keypad
– Touch screen

2.7

Display

2.7.1 Scroll Bar

A scroll bar appears on the right of the screen when more items are available than the display allows to view at
one time. The black scroll bar indicates which list items are currently displayed. No scroll bar means all items are
currently displayed.
To navigate between menu items, use the up/down arrows or, if available, use the keypad to identify the
corresponding menu item number.

2.7.2 Dropdown

A dropdown arrow appears to the right of menu items with multiple choices. To view choices, highlight the menu
item using the up/down arrows then use the Toggle button to expand the dropdown. Use up/down arrows to
scroll and the toggle or interactive menu button to select/accept.

Labels for the four interactive menu buttons [1] change with menu selection.
If the label is blank, the button has no function for the current screen.
The up/down arrows [2] navigate menu and character selections; the left/
right arrows enable backspace and space, as well as navigate between tabs.
The Toggle button [3] switches between modes and selects/accepts choices
(synonymous with OK interactive menu button).
The numeric keypad [4] facilitates data input and menu selection (where
applicable) and Job/Task selection when enabled.
The five LEDs [5] specify status of the fastening cycle for spindle 1:
– Red indicates high torque/angle;
– Green indicates an OK fastening cycle;
– Yellow indicates low torque/angle;
– White is programmed by the embedded PLC, and

– Blue indicates when the tool is enabled to run.

The Orange Wrench icon [6] indicates preventive maintenance is due on the
tool of spindle 1.
